WebBartlett ordered the ship to be abandoned at 8.35am, just twenty three minutes after the explosion. Over the next half hour, the 600 crew and 500 medical personnel clambered into thirty-five lifeboats or swam for their lives away from the fast-sinking ship. Web14 Nov 2024 · On November 21, 1916, the British ocean liner RMS Britannic, sister ship of the RMS Titanic, struck a mine and sank in the Kea Channel off the Greek island of Kea.
